Join Our Team as a Maintenance Technician! Make a visible impact everyday. Keep our stores safe, clean, and welcoming.
What You’ll DoYou’ll be the go-to expert for keeping our stores looking great and running smoothly. From sparkling windows and clean floors to basic repairs and seasonal snow removal, your work will directly shape the first impression our customers experience. This mobile role means you’ll travel between locations in all weather conditions and tackle a variety of tasks using hand and power tools.
YourResponsibilities
- Maintain the appearance, cleanliness, and functionality of store interiors and exteriors, including windows, floors, and entryways.
- Perform routine maintenance, minor repairs, and general facility upkeep across multiple locations.
- Complete assigned maintenance projects, repairs, and improvement tasks in a timely manner.
- Operate company vehicles safely and professionally when traveling between locations.
- Keep tools, supplies, and work areas clean, organized, and properly stocked.
- Assist with seasonal duties such as snow removal, ice treatment, and exterior upkeep.
- Respond promptly to maintenance requests and urgent facility issues.
- Follow all safety policies and procedures to maintain a safe environment for employees, customers, and visitors.

- Experience in facility maintenance and repair.
- Skills such as basic plumbing, carpentry, and painting.
- Ability to read and interpret building plans and instructions.
- Valid NYS Driver’s License and clean driving record.
- Strong organizational and time management skills.
- Ability to work independently and meet deadlines.
- Physical ability to lift/move up to 100 lbs occasionally, 50 lbs frequently, and 20 lbs constantly.
- Hourly Rate: up to $24/hour
